#4efdb9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4efdb9 is composed of 30.6% red, 99.2% green and 72.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 69.2% cyan, 0% magenta, 26.9% yellow and 0.8% black. It has a hue angle of 156.7 degrees, a saturation of 97.8% and a lightness of 64.9%. #4efdb9 color hex could be obtained by blending #9cffff with #00fb73. Closest websafe color is: #66ffcc.

Shades and Tints of #4efdb9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#00110a is the darkest color, while #fdfffe is the lightest one.

Tones of #4efdb9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a1aaa7 is the less saturated color, while #4efdb9 is the most saturated one.
